Starlight's Reckoning

The year is 2145, and humanity has ventured into the furthest reaches of the galaxy, seeking new worlds and new opportunities. Dr. Elara Stark, a brilliant astrophysicist, and Lee Chen, a tech prodigy, are part of an elite team of explorers. They are on the cusp of a groundbreaking discovery when a mysterious cosmic event disrupts the very fabric of space and time.

Chapter 1: The Anomaly

Elara's star map flickered with an unusual blip, a cosmic anomaly that defied the laws of physics. She turned to Lee, who was working on the ship's quantum computer, a device capable of analyzing the anomaly's properties.

"Lee, what's happening here?" Elara asked, her voice tinged with a mix of excitement and concern.

Lee's fingers danced across the keyboard, his eyes flickering with the same intensity. "I'm not sure, but it's not natural. It's like a rip in the fabric of the universe itself."

As they delved deeper, they realized that the anomaly was moving, and it was heading straight for the newly discovered planet of Andara, a planet that could potentially be humanity's next home.

Chapter 2: The Paradox

Elara and Lee's discovery was met with skepticism from their superiors. The anomaly, they were told, was a mere fluke, a natural event that could be ignored. But Elara and Lee knew better. They had seen the evidence with their own eyes.

As they investigated further, they discovered that the anomaly was not just a space-time anomaly; it was a time paradox. The anomaly was pulling Andara back in time, and if left unchecked, it would collide with Earth's past, causing a cosmic catastrophe that would erase the history of humanity.

Chapter 3: The Mission

Elara and Lee decided to take matters into their own hands. They proposed a mission to the planet Andara, a mission that would require them to travel through the anomaly and stabilize it. But there was a catch: The anomaly was unstable, and they had only a limited amount of time to succeed.

The mission was fraught with danger. They had to navigate the treacherous space-time anomalies, avoid the planet's dangerous wildlife, and deal with the psychological toll of the journey. And worst of all, they had to confront their own personal demons.

Chapter 4: The Collision

As they approached the anomaly, the ship's systems began to fail. Lee's quantum computer, their only hope of stabilizing the anomaly, was on the verge of collapse. Elara took the controls, her mind racing with the potential consequences of failure.

"Lee, we have to do this now!" she shouted over the noise of the failing systems.

Lee nodded, his face pale but determined. "I'm on it, Elara. We're going to make it."

With seconds to spare, Lee managed to stabilize the anomaly, and Elara steered the ship through the heart of the paradox. The ship shuddered as they passed through the anomaly, but they emerged on the other side intact.

Chapter 5: The Aftermath

Back on Earth, Elara and Lee were hailed as heroes. Their mission had prevented a cosmic catastrophe, and Andara was now a safe haven for humanity. But the journey had taken a toll on them both.

Elara and Lee found themselves at odds with each other, their personal conflicts brought to the forefront by the intense experience. Elara struggled with the guilt of leaving the rest of the team behind, while Lee grappled with the fear of his own mortality.

As they worked through their issues, they realized that their bond was stronger than ever. They had faced the unknown together, and they had emerged as better people for it.

Chapter 6: The Future

Elara and Lee continued their work, pushing the boundaries of human knowledge and exploration. They knew that the universe was full of mysteries, and they were determined to uncover them.

As they looked up at the night sky, they saw the stars and felt a sense of awe and wonder. They had seen the face of the universe, and it had changed them forever.

In the end, Elara and Lee's journey had not only saved humanity but had also given them a new purpose. They were explorers, not just of space, but of themselves. And in the vastness of the cosmos, they had found their place.
